How Much Water Do You Need for Bodybuilding  

For most individuals, the recommended daily water consumption is 8 to 12 cups. Yet, bodybuilders need a minimum of 3 liters each day, with adjustments depending on climate and exercise intensity. In hotter climates, staying hydrated and maintaining fitness require nearly a gallon each day.   

What is the body's daily water loss? 

  • 0.5 liters via respiration
  • 0.5 liters via perspiration (more if perspiration is heavy)
  • 1.42 liters by eliminating waste   

Important Hydration Advice for Athletes and Bodybuilders:

  • Drink lots of water before, during, and following your workout. You are already dehydrated don't wait until you become thirsty. Journals
  • Drinking water after working out is crucial for recovering and preserving a regular training schedule.
  • Depending on the intensity of your workout, try to drink two to three liters of water each day.
  • Caffeine functions as a diuretic, so if you're drinking it, drink more water.
  • To restore lost minerals and avoid cramping, check your electrolyte levels.
